The classic anthropological definition of culture is ---“that complex whole which includes knowledge, belief, art, law, morals, custom, and any other capabilities and habits acquired by man as a member of society”
What is the meaning of complex whole?
Whenever a relation holds between two or more terms, it unites the terms into a complex whole. Literature. The food industry as a complex whole requires an incredibly wide range of skills. If Othello loves Desdemona, there is such a complex whole as 'Othello's love for Desdemona'.
What is a complex culture?
a group of culture traits all interrelated and dominated by one essential trait: Nationalism is a culture complex.
How do you define culture and society?
A culture represents the beliefs and practices of a group, while society represents the people who share those beliefs and practices. Neither society nor culture could exist without the other.

What is the purpose of work breakdown structure or strategy?</h3>
A work breakdown structure (WBS) is a project management technique that uses a step-by-step method to finish huge projects with many moving parts.
A work breakdown structure (WBS) may integrate scope, cost, and deliverables into a single tool by breaking down the project into smaller components.
This strategy helps to complete tasks faster.

Average cost per meal = Variable cost per meal + Fixed cost allocated to one meal sold = $4 + Total fixed cost/ Number of meals sold per day = $4 + 1,200/750 = $5.60.
b.
Price per one meal as per the leader of the Scout = 150/30 = $5
As the selling price is $0.60 lower than the average cost per meal ($5-$5.60), the owner has come up with the loss of $0.60 per meal served under the Scout leader's suggestion.
However, his calculation is not reasonable, because among the $5.60 cost per meal, there is a factor of allocated fixed cost equals to $1.6 per meal which will incurred regardless of the suggestion being accepted or not.
Given his restaurant does not run at full capacity, his profit per one meal from accepting the offer should be calculated as Price per one meal as per Scout leader offer - Variable cost per one meal = $5 - $4 = $1.
